Top 8 Lakes around Le Chambon-Sur-Lignon

Best lakes around Le Chambon-sur-Lignon offer diverse natural landscapes and recreational opportunities. This region, situated on the Haut-Vivarais plateau, features a mix of artificial dam lakes and unique volcanic lakes. Visitors can explore areas known for their ecological significance and high-altitude settings. The natural environment provides varied terrain for outdoor activities.

Lake Lavalette

Highlight • Rest Area

This dam lake is accessible for swimming and sailing.
At the leisure base, you can also find a beach to get in the water but also some amenities such as toilets and something to fill your water bottles.

Lake Saint-Front

Highlight • Lake

Culminating at more than 1,250 meters, Lake Saint-Front is the highest lake in Haute-Loire. This natural lake of volcanic origin is seven meters deep and underneath is 47 meters of mud accumulated over geological time.

This former phonolite slate quarry became, after abandonment of the extraction site, Lac Bleu. Nearby, large rock walls display the traces left by generations of lauzerons who succeeded one another to cut the lauze so present on the roofs of the Meygal region.

Lake Lavalette is fed by the waters of the Lignon and covers 220 hectares at an altitude of 820 meters. The nautical leisure center offers plenty of activities such as catamaran rides, dinghy rides, windsurfing, and also equipment rental: kayaks, pedal boats, stand-up paddleboards, etc.

Frequently Asked Questions

What types of lakes can I find around Le Chambon-sur-Lignon?

The region around Le Chambon-sur-Lignon features a diverse mix of lakes. You'll find artificial dam lakes like Lake Lavalette and Lake Devesset, which are popular for their recreational facilities. Additionally, there are unique volcanic lakes, such as Lac de Saint-Front, known for its preserved natural state and high altitude.

Are there family-friendly lakes with activities near Le Chambon-sur-Lignon?

Yes, both Lake Lavalette and Lake Devesset are excellent choices for families. Lake Lavalette offers supervised swimming, a beach, and various water sports with equipment rental. Lake Devesset also provides supervised swimming, water sports, a children's playground, and mini-golf, all within a lush environment.

Which lakes are best for water sports like swimming, sailing, or paddleboarding?

For a wide range of water sports, Lake Lavalette is highly recommended. It offers sailing, catamaran, optimist, canoeing, paddleboarding, and pedal boating, with equipment rental and courses available. Lake Devesset also provides windsurfing, catamaran, dinghy sailing, paddle, kayak, and pedal boat options, along with supervised swimming.

Can I go hiking or mountain biking around the lakes?

Absolutely. Lake Lavalette is encircled by a 28 km circuit perfect for hiking or mountain biking, offering a predominantly forest route. Lake Devesset features numerous hiking and mountain biking trails suitable for all levels, including an interpretation trail. You can find more routes in the Cycling around Le Chambon-Sur-Lignon and Running Trails around Le Chambon-Sur-Lignon guides.

Are there any unique natural features or viewpoints at these lakes?

Yes, Lac de Saint-Front is a unique volcanic maar lake, formed by a violent explosion, and is the highest lake in the Haute-Loire department at 1,250 meters, offering impressive landscapes. Lake Devesset is classified as a Natural Area of Ecological, Faunistic, and Floristic Interest, ensuring a serene and picturesque environment with changing colors throughout the year.

Which lake is ideal for fishing?

Lac de Saint-Front is a favored destination for fishing, known for various species including zander, black bass, different types of carp, tench, and roach. Fishing is also possible at Lake Lavalette and Lake Devesset, though specific regulations may apply.

What amenities are available at the lakes, such as picnic areas or restaurants?

Lake Lavalette offers picnic areas (both on the beach and in the forest), restaurants/snack bars, and multi-sports fields. Lake Devesset provides a large picnic area under fir trees, a children's playground, mini-golf, and facilities for football, pétanque, ping-pong, and badminton.

Is there an interpretation trail to learn about the local environment?

Yes, Lake Devesset features an interpretation trail with information panels on local fauna, flora, and history, allowing visitors to learn more about the natural surroundings while exploring.

What is the best time to visit the lakes around Le Chambon-sur-Lignon?

The summer months, particularly July and August, are ideal for visiting if you plan to enjoy supervised swimming and water sports, as these activities are typically available then. However, the lakes offer beauty year-round, with autumn providing a 'Little Canada' appearance at Lake Devesset with its changing colors.

Are there options for easy walks around the lakes?

Yes, the lakes offer various walking opportunities. The 28 km circuit around Lake Lavalette includes paths and small roads, suitable for walks. Lake Devesset has numerous trails for all levels, including an interpretation trail. Lac de Saint-Front, with its undeveloped banks, is perfect for quiet walks amidst stunning scenery.

What makes Lac de Saint-Front unique compared to other lakes in the area?

Lac de Saint-Front stands out due to its volcanic origin, being a maar formed by a violent explosion. It is also the highest lake in the Haute-Loire department, situated at 1,250 meters. Its preserved natural state and undeveloped banks contribute to its raw charm, making it a haven of peace and tranquility, particularly for nature lovers and anglers.
